Easton Schools Pick Interim Leader

John Reinhart, retired Bangor Area superintendent, hired as temporary superintendent.

 


The Easton Area School District has chosen a retired school administrator to serve as its interim superintendent.

John Reinhart, former superintendent of the Bangor Area School District, was hired by the school board Tuesday night.

District employees were notified of the hiring after the vote, board President Robert Fehnel said. He noted that Reinhart began his education career as a teacher in Easton, spending 13 years with the district before going to Bangor.

“I’m very happy to be back here in Easton…to help the distrct out," Reinhart said after the vote to hire him.

Reinhart's employment begins July 1, the day current Superitendent Susan McGinley's current contract ends. He'll get a monthly salary of $12,500, according to his contract—included here—which will run from month-to-month.

The interim superintendent position became necessary last month when two finalists for the job withdrew their names from consideration. The board voted last year not to rehire McGinley.

Reinhart became superintendnent in Bangor in 1999 after a stint as both a grade school and high school principa;, and retired from education in 2010.
